Ile-Ife to host first-ever road race

Date:

The ancient city of Ile-Ife, Osun State, is set to host the inaugural edition of the Ife Road Race on September 25, coinciding with the annual Olojo Festival celebration.

The 5-kilometre race is designed to promote physical wellness, celebrate Yoruba heritage, and serve as a platform for identifying and nurturing young athletic talent across Nigeria.

The initiative, spearheaded by youth advocate Adeleke Odewade, has received the endorsement of the Ooni of Ife, His Imperial Majesty Oba Adeyeye Enitan Ogunwusi, Ojaja II. Speaking on the vision behind the event, Odewade said the race would not only discover raw talent but also provide a long-term support system.

“Our society lacks structured opportunities for discovering and grooming talents,” he said. “This race is not a one-off event. We are building a coaching and mentorship structure to support these athletes beyond race day.”

Organised in partnership with the Alade’fa Athletic Family Initiative, the race is open to youths, amateurs, and professionals. All participants will receive certificates of participation, while winners in each category will be awarded cash prizes.

The race route is mapped to include several of Ile-Ife’s iconic cultural landmarks, offering participants and spectators a scenic view of the historic city.
